Location Chicken Creek
Address:
446977 East 980 Road
Gore, OK, 74435-9547
United States
From Gore, Oklahoma, go 17.5 miles northeast on Highway 100, take the turn left and go 1.5 miles northwest on the paved access road. Follow signs into the campground.
Latitude & Longitude: 35.6817 / -94.9628
Elevation: 205 feet
Policies & Rules
| Category | About |
|---|---|
| General |
Check-out time: 3:00 pm. Check-in time: 6:00 pm. You must stop and register at the Gate Shack upon arrival. |
| General |
Quiet hours: 10:00 pm - 6:00 am. Entrance gate will be closed during this time. |
| General |
Grey water and sewage must be properly disposed of in the provided dump station receptacle.. Disposal of any water or waste on the ground is prohibited. |
| General |
Don't Move Firewood: Protect your forests from tree-killing pests by buying your firewood locally and burning it on-site. Visit Dontmovefirewood.org for further information. |
| General |
Limit 3 tents or 1 wheeled camper and 2 tents per camp pad. |
| General |
Pets must remain restrained on a leash or penned at all times. Pets are NOT allowed on swim beaches or in bathrooms. |
| General |
Group shelters are for day use only. |
| General |
Fireworks are prohibited. |
| General |
Fishing and hunting are regulated by federal and state laws. |
| General |
Campers must occupy the campsite at least once during each 24 hour period. Abandoned personal property may be subject to impoundment after 24 hours. |
| General |
Camping is limited to 14 consecutive days within any 30 day period. This applies to all members of the camping party and the camping unit. |
| General |
Fires must be contained within the fire ring or grill provided. These are NOT trash receptacles, please leave them free of food and litter upon departure. |
| General |
Campers shall keep their sites free of trash and litter during the period of occupancy and shall remove all personal equipment and clean their sites upon departure. Trash must be placed in the provided dumpsters. |
